Asma T. Uddin is an Assistant Professor of Law at Michigan State University College of Law, where she teaches Constitutional Law II, First Amendment, and International Human Rights. Her research examines religious liberty, constitutional theory, and judicial rhetoric, with a focus on how judicial opinions shape public discourse and can either reinforce or mitigate political polarization.
